+I.   Background
+
+The ntpd(8) daemon is an implementation of the Network Time Protocol (NTP)
+used to synchronize the time of a computer system to a reference time
+source.
+
+II.  Problem Description
+
+The vallen packet value is not validated in several code paths in
+ntp_crypto.c. [CVE-2014-9297]
+
+When ntpd(8) is configured to use a symmetric key to authenticate a remote
+NTP server/peer, it checks if the NTP message authentication code (MAC)
+in received packets is valid, but not that there actually is any MAC
+included, and packets without a MAC are accepted as if they had a valid
+MAC. [CVE-2015-1798]
+
+NTP state variables are updated prior to validating the received packets.
+[CVE-2015-1799]
+
+III. Impact
+
+A remote attacker who can send specifically crafted packets may be able
+to reveal memory contents of ntpd(8) or cause it to crash, when ntpd(8)
+is configured to use autokey. [CVE-2014-9297]
+
+A man-in-the-middle (MITM) attacker can send specially forged packets
+that would be accepted by the client/peer without having to know the
+symmetric key. [CVE-2015-1798]
+
+An attacker knowing that NTP hosts A and B are peering with each other
+(symmetric association) can periodically send a specially crafted or
+replayed packet which will break the synchronization between the two
+peers due to transmit timestamp mismatch, preventing the two nodes from
+synchronizing with each other, even when authentication is enabled.
+[CVE-2015-1799]
+
+IV.  Workaround
+
+No workaround is available, but systems not running ntpd(8) are not
+affected.

+
+I.   Background
+
+The GEOM ELI class, or geli(8) implements encryption on GEOM providers which
+supports various cryptographic encryption and authentication methods as
+well as hardware acceleration.  Each geli(8) provider has two key slots,
+and each slot holds a copy of its master key encrypted by a keyfile and/or
+a passphrase chosen by the system administrator.
+
+The bsdinstall(8) installer is the default system installer of FreeBSD since
+FreeBSD 10.0-RELEASE.
+
+II.  Problem Description
+
+The default permission set by bsdinstall(8) installer when configuring full
+disk encrypted ZFS is too open.
+
+III. Impact
+
+A local attacker may be able to get a copy of the geli(8) provider's
+keyfile which is located at a fixed location.
+
+IV.  Solution
+
+Note well: due to the nature of this issue, there is no way to fix this
+issue for already installed systems without human intervention.  System
+administrators are advised to assume that the keyfile have already been
+leaked and a new keyfile is necessary.
+
+The system administrator can create a new keyfile with the correct
+permissions, and change the key slot that holds the master key encrypted
+with the old keyfile.
+
+For example, if the GELI provider is /dev/ada0, the system administrator
+can do the following:
+
+# umask 077
+# dd if=/dev/random of=/boot/encryption.key.new bs=4096 count=1
+# umask 022
+# geli setkey -K /boot/encryption.key.new /dev/ada0p3
+Enter new passphrase:
+Reenter new passphrase:
+
+(Repeat the geli setkey command if multiple providers are used)
+
+# mv /boot/encryption.key.new /boot/encryption.key
+# ls -l /boot/encryption.key
+
+Make sure that the new /boot/encryption.key can only be read by root.
+
+The FreeBSD stable and security branch (releng) and the changes are mainly
+intended for system integrators who build their own installation image for
+new installations.

+I.   Background
+
+IPv6 nodes use the Neighbor Discovery protocol to determine the link-layer
+address of other nodes, find routers, and maintain reachability information.
+Routers advertise their presence together with various link and Internet
+parameters either periodically, or in response to a Router Solicitation
+message, using Router Advertisement (ICMPv6 type 134).
+
+II.  Problem Description
+
+The Neighbor Discover Protocol allows a local router to advertise a
+suggested Current Hop Limit value of a link, which will replace
+Current Hop Limit on an interface connected to the link on the FreeBSD
+system.
+
+III. Impact
+
+When the Current Hop Limit (similar to IPv4's TTL) is small, IPv6 packets
+may get dropped before they reached their destinations.
+
+By sending specifically crafted Router Advertisement packets, an attacker
+on the local network can cause the FreeBSD system to lose the ability to
+communicate with another IPv6 node on a different network.
+
+IV.  Workaround
+
+Only systems that are manually configured to use "accept_rtadv"
+ifconfig(8) flag on an interface are affected.
+
+The system administrator may decide to disable acceptance of Router
+Advertisements from untrusted network in a per-interface basis, by
+removing accept_rtadv flag at run time using ifconfig(8):
+
+	ifconfig em0 inet6 -accept_rtadv
+
+Note that an interface does not accept Router Advertisement messages
+by default even if an IPv6 address is configured.  One can know
+whether an interface is accepting Router Advertisement message or not
+from existence of ACCEPT_RTADV in "nd6 options" line in an output of
+ifconfig(8):
+
+	nd6 options=23<PERFORMNUD,ACCEPT_RTADV,AUTO_LINKLOCAL>
